Back Pain From Osteoporosis "" What Are The Pain Relief Options?Osteoporosis in and of itself doesn't cause back pain, but it does make the back hurt because of the deterioration of bone causing fractures of the spinal vertebrae. If you've been diagnosed with osteoporosis then you'll need to know what your treatment options are for pain. Read about what osteoporosis is and how you can learn to live with the disease.
